Training Techniques for Navigating Sao Paulo

Desensitization to Urban Sounds

Start familiarizing your dog with common city noises in a controlled environment. Play recordings of traffic, sirens, and other city sounds at a low volume, gradually increasing as your dog becomes more comfortable. This approach minimizes anxiety when you are outside together.

Leash Training for Safety

Mastering leash skills is paramount on Sao Paulo’s streets. A retractable leash can provide flexibility but ensure your dog responds promptly to commands. Practice in a distraction-free zone before hitting the streets to ensure your pet's safety and obedience.

Positive Reinforcement in Real-World Settings

Make use of positive reinforcement to promote good behavior. Treats and praise should become a norm when your dog displays exemplary behavior amidst the city's hustle. This method enhances your dog's comfort and eagerness to learn.

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I keep my dog calm in crowded areas?

Begin by gradually desensitizing your dog to crowds in a controlled environment. Engage in calm activities, offer treats, and use positive reinforcement to ease anxiety.

Where are the best places in Sao Paulo to train my dog?

Optimal venues include Parque Ibirapuera, Parque Buenos Aires, and Praça Vinicius de Moraes. These spaces provide ample room for training and socialization.

What leash is recommended for busy streets?

A standard, non-retractable leash offers greater control. Pair it with a comfortable harness to prevent pulling and ensure your pet's comfort and safety.

How can I handle fear or anxiety during training?

Patience and gradual exposure are crucial. Avoid overwhelming your dog; instead, encourage small victories and gradually increase exposure as confidence builds.
